
本文将探讨如何在 Laravel 中实现这一目标,并深入解析两种不同方法的差异。 $stmt->bind_result($name, $country);:将查询结果绑定到PHP变量。 type Status int const ( StatusUnknown Status = iota //...

它就像一把手术刀,能够精确地在数组的任何位置进行插入、删除或替换操作。 本教程将展示如何利用 Polars 的惰性计算(LazyFrame)机制,以一种高效且内存友好的方式解决这一问题,实现并行文件处理并动态添加自定义元数据。 客户端首先读取这个长度,然后根据长度精确读取相应字节数的消息体。 所有条...

想想看,如果用户随便输入一串字符,你就直接拿去数据库查询或者显示出来,那XSS、SQL注入这些安全漏洞分分钟就找上门了。 另一个非常有用的场景是在C# 8.0引入的switch表达式中。 5. 安全性考虑 防止SQL注入: 使用预处理语句或参数化查询来防止SQL注入攻击。 树形结构: 对于更复杂的需...

std::atomic 提供原子操作避免数据竞争,支持基础类型变量的线程安全访问。 TDE 不是由C#代码直接实现的,而是通过SQL Server或Azure SQL配置的。 避免放入有状态且未清理的对象:否则可能引发数据污染。 你还学习了如何使用 AJAX 从服务器异步加载 JSON 数据。 迭代...

立即学习“go语言免费学习笔记(深入)”; 2. 问题根源:并发模型与close的语义 出现上述问题的原因并非range循环或close操作本身有缺陷,而是对Go并发模型中Goroutine调度和close语义的理解不足。 8 查看详情 // A.h class B; // 前置声明 class A...

此时,客户端如果尝试继续与该连接交互,便会收到WebSocketDisconnect异常。 通过编写模板规则,可自动匹配并修改指定节点。 在Go语言中,指针和结构体嵌套是常见且强大的编程方式,尤其在处理复杂数据结构或需要共享数据时。 load_boston数据集的移除就是一个显著的例子。 通过分析原...

实际使用时建议结合具体场景调整逻辑。 基本上就这些。 Go的go vet工具可以帮助检测一些格式字符串与参数不匹配的错误,但对于%*这种不被支持的语法,它也无法在编译前预警。 尽管 fmt 包提供了更强大和灵活的格式化输出选项,但在某些特定情况下,print 和 println 仍然可以派上用场。 ...

不复杂但容易忽略细节。 htmlspecialchars()的目的是针对HTML上下文,而不是数据库上下文。 并非所有图像类型都会包含 channels 和 bits 信息。 这个模式非常适合事件驱动系统、GUI 组件更新、消息订阅等场景,结构清晰且易于扩展。 步骤: 进入你要作为网站根目录的文件夹...

你可以把迭代器看作是指针的泛化: 它可以解引用(*it)来获取当前指向的元素值 可以用 ++it 或 it++ 移动到下一个元素 支持比较操作(如 it1 != it2) 每种标准容器都提供了 begin() 和 end() 成员函数: begin() 返回指向第一个元素的迭代器 end() 返回指...

示例:#define VERSION 1 #undef VERSION // VERSION 不再有效 5. 其他预处理指令 #pragma:向编译器传递特殊指令,如优化设置或警告控制。 编码并写入: 调用 f.Encode() 方法将 url.Values 对象编码为 URL 查询字符串格式的字符...